Money Wins an Unanimous Decision over Worn Out Sugar Shane Mosley
May 2nd, 2010 · No Comments
Floyd Money Mayweather survived a difficult 2nd round and went on to turn the fight in the 3rd and easily defeat a tired Mosley. Sugar Shane knocked down Floyd in the 2nd and just about finished him off. But the wily undefeated Mayweather stormed back and took control of the fight.

Pacman Destroys Cotto — 12th Round TKO–Is Money Mayweather Next?
November 15th, 2009 · No Comments
Manny Pacquiao gained his 7th Title tonight in las Vegas, when he annihilated a bigger Miquel Cotto. Cotto’s face was a bloody mess by the end of the fight.
